我正在创建一个java Swing应用程序,我是新手。
问题是,当我将光标移动到菜单项时,它会显示一个空的工具提示。 有没有办法禁用它?
P.S。使用NetBeans,如果它很重要。也许它产生了一些奇怪的代码?
答案 0 :(得分:7)
转到显示空工具提示的菜单或菜单项的属性,然后选择工具提示。然后将“null”添加为setTooltipText的String值。然后空的工具提示将消失。
如果设计器中的toolTipText
属性为粗体(已更改),您只需按下上面窗口底部的Reset to Default
按钮,甚至可以右键单击列表中的所有属性并选择Restore Default Value
。
答案 1 :(得分:2)
我猜你正在使用(现已死机)Swing应用程序框架。 Netbeans会自动在与工具提示的每个面板关联的属性文件中生成一个条目,其中包含一个空值(如果将文本框留空,则根本不生成属性)。只需手动删除属性文件中的属性即可。
应删除如下所示的行:
someAction.shortDescription=